Output 30390383dae51433fb30529a34681b8e3d3bbda299bc99a0e167fd4f8ea55f66:1

value
29980435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a9cad1d7d3478f611fe48ea6422ba7aa981f358 OP_EQUAL
address
32f8NWxx3dN3AbJUBQPp2CXbXQYukyXiTK
transaction
30390383dae51433fb30529a34681b8e3d3bbda299bc99a0e167fd4f8ea55f66
spent
true